Happy International Manatee Day!
Manatees are large aquatic mammals, found in shallow rivers and other coastal areas. They range from 8 to 13 feet long and weigh between 440 to 1,200 pounds. They can live up to an average of 40 years.
They have no natural enemy except for humans. Manatees have been hunted for their meat and are protected by the Marine Mammal Protection Act of 1972 and the Endangered Species Act of 1973. However, humans continue to be a threat to these creatures with the pollution that manatees consume or destroy their habitats and ships that they often collide with. The loss of habitat has increasingly contributed to their endangerment.
The Save the Manatees Club, the world’s leading manatee conservation organization, devoted this holiday to educating people on how to save and protect the magnificent manatee from deadly human activities.
Manatees may be rare visitors to the BVI, but every sighting is a reminder that our waters are connected to a much bigger Caribbean ecosystem.
Now you know where the name Sea Cow’s Bay comes from…that’s right, Sea Cow is another name for manatee!
They are also vulnerable to boat strikes, habitat loss, human harassment, fishing gear and marine debris.
So if divers, boaters or snorkelers are lucky enough to encounter one: give it space, don’t chase or touch it, keep vessels slow and clear, and report the sighting to the appropriate local authorities/conservation organizations. The BVI government’s marine-mammal guidance specifically asks people to report sightings and maintain distance from marine mammals.
